About Bank of the Philippine Islands
Bank of the Philippine Islands (OTCMKTS:BPHLY) is one of the Philippines’ oldest and largest universal banks, offering an integrated suite of financial solutions to retail, corporate and institutional clients. Headquartered in Makati City, the bank provides traditional banking services alongside digital channels, serving millions of Filipinos through its expansive branch and ATM network as well as online platforms.
Founded in 1851 as El Banco EspaƱol Filipino de Isabel II, BPI holds the distinction of being the first bank established in the Philippines.
